More About Google


Google is a play on the word googol which is

the mathematical term for 1 followed by 100 zeros and reflects the company's mission to organize the immense, seemingly infinite amount of information available on the web.

Google Scholar
Covers: law, medicine, social sciences, arts,

humanities, business, & finance. Included items: peer-reviewed papers, theses, book excerpts, abstracts & full-text articles Sources for items: academic publisher web pages, professional societies, preprint repositories, universities, & other scholarly organizations.

Google Book Search


Searches full text of indexed books. If work is in public domain, full contents usually

available. If not, users can view bibliographic info (author, title, publisher) and perhaps some excerpts. Library partners: UC, Princeton, Stanford, Univ. of Michigan, Univ. of Texas, Oxford, UVA, Univ. of Wisconsin,
